    You either have a vacuum problem, your heater tap is siezed, the air mixer isn't working, or it could be something more mysterious. There is a member called Wavez who has been having a few problems. You should start by doing a search of the JC site, there is plenty of info out there, unless you feel that your problem is different.

    Quickly - a few things to check (since you have climate control):

    Does the air change from the centre to floor vents when going up a hill?
    Yes - vacuum problem, check for leaks and vacuum solenoid block operation.
    No - your vaccum might be ok, go to next question.

    Get the car warm, set the CC module to Hot and check the heater pipes (two brass coloured pipes) behind the CC module, above the drivers foot rest. Are the pipes cold?
    Yes - heater tap is probably siezed, check its operation
    No - your air mixer is faulty, or there is another cause. Either way I can't help there.
